Why does the man adopt the name of a great detective?
W: Sherlock Holmes, I must ask you first ...How is it that you have the same name as Sherlock Holmes, the great detective?
M: Please call me "Holmes"—that’ s what my friends and family call me—well, you see, my parents were great fans of the original Conan Doyle stories. Both parents, my father especially, would spend hours reading the adventures to me—even as a child.
W: Really?
M: Yes...and when I was born, they discussed a number of first names. They wanted to give their son a name that was uncommon—but also that represented something special. They didn’t take long to decide on "Sherlock Holmes" as he was their favourite literary figure—and they know no one would forget me once they’d heard my name. And boy, they were right.
W: So, how do people in general react when you introduce yourself to them?
M: Well, I get all kinds of reactions really—everything from the usual "Where’ s Dr. Watson?" type comments to people just thinking I’m being funny.
W: I can imagine. And do you mind?
M: No, not at all. I never do. I think, the best reaction was one time when I was in San Francisco, and I went into an electronics store to buy a TV. The clerk behind the counter was a young lady around 18 or so. When she saw the name on my credit card, she must have stared at it for about 10 full seconds. Then she looked up at me and said, in all sincerity, "I did not know you were real! Wait "till I tell my friends I saw the real Sherlock Holmes!" The expression on her face looked like she’ d seen a ghost. It was very amusing.
W: Given your name, do you feel that you have any special talent or ability to solve mysteries in everyday life?
M: Well, I’ll say that having the name does mean that people often turn to me if anything unusual happens. For example, if I’ m watching TV with a friend or family member and a magician comes on and does some kind of trick—all eyes turn to me to explain how it’ s done.
